Perfect Square
577905669956096338671499178743671361 is a perfect square (760201072056660769 × 760201072056660769)
577905669956096338671499178743671361 is a perfect square (760201072056660769 × 760201072056660769)
577905669956096338671499178743671361 is odd
Previous odd number is 577905669956096338671499178743671359
Next odd number is 577905669956096338671499178743671363
11011110100110011110011000010011111100000100110110100000000001011110011101100011000111001000010000000111010101001000001
193006024953402659159278213165605727436902389490296392000660703270234054480446239004045519983848281895218881
333974963367404550370926817070670010774265422908577135780329609171592321